Steps To Change The Air Filter On Lennox Air Conditioner
Lennox air conditioners typically come with a dispensable air filter that is well-nigh 1-inch thick. These filters should exist changed anywhere from 1 to 3 months. Even so, if you or anyone in your dwelling house suffers from allergies, it may be best to modify them monthly.
Remember, changing the air filter regularly can assist prolong the lifespan of your air-conditioning unit [in add-on to regular maintenance].
Things y'all'll need:
- New air filter
- Screwdriver
1. Locate the air filter
Outset, locate the filter area on your air conditioner. The filter is typically found on the bottom or the side of the unit, simply it may be housed inside the unit, depending on the model.
If that's the example, you'll need to accept off the front end access panel to access it. In some cases, y'all'll also need to use a screwdriver to remove any fasteners holding it in place.
2. Slide the air filter out of its housing
After locating the filter, apply a small pry tool such as a pry bar or a one-inch putty knife to slide the filter out of its housing. Once y'all're able to grab information technology with your hand, pull it out completely from its position.
Remember that you may need to nudge the filter left and correct if it's nestled tightly in its position. Also, take note of the management of the filter as you remove it.
3. Check the size of the filter
The dimensions of the air filter will be located on the side of the filter. The dimensions are listed as Width x Length x Superlative [example 16x20x1]. Make sure that the new filter has the same dimensions as the previous filter. Otherwise, it won't fit into the housing surface area.
4. Insert the new filter into the housing
Next, locate the directional airflow arrows on the new filter. These arrows betoken in the management of the air conditioner's airflow to evidence you the correct style that filter should face.
Be certain to insert it correctly with the open surface area of the filter facing the vent. And once you slide the filter in position, you're all fix. Next, replace the front end panel on the air conditioner if you've removed it.

Where is the air filter on a Lennox air conditioner?
Most Lennox air conditioners will take the air filter located either in the blower compartment of the connected furnace or in a carve up fastened filter case. The filter may also be found in a wall-mounted air grill vent on the return. If y'all're unsure of the location of your filter, check your user manual.
How many filters does an Air-conditioning unit have?
About air conditioning units come with only 1 filter, typically located in the furnace or almost it. Nevertheless, some units will come up with two or more filters.
When yous buy your air conditioner, the number of filters volition exist located in the user manual. It will also state the type and size of the filters y'all'll need for the unit specifically.
What happens if the air filter is astern?
Installing the air filter astern is never a good idea. Hither are a couple of problems that can develop if y'all install the filter in the wrong direction.
There will be issues with air circulation and filtration
As the furnace sucks in cold air from outside the home, the rut exchanger warms it and then blows information technology back into the living infinite. Any fibers, debris, and dust can enter the dwelling house through the vent and from the rut exchanger if the filter is astern.
This is something you don't want, as it can cause issues with the air quality of your home, and it's specially troublesome for anyone who has allergies.
The furnace will exist less efficient
A backward air filter will likewise cause the furnace to piece of work overtime to practice the same amount of work. As air circulates through the furnace system, the blower will accept difficulty pushing the heated air through the backward filter, equally it's less porous than the other side.
The central air and furnace of the HVAC system will accept to at present pull air through the non-porous side of your filter, causing it to lose efficiency. This, in plough, volition require the HVAC organisation to expend more energy and will result in a spike in your utility bills.
How practice you clean a Lennox filter?
The process to clean a Lennox filter is pretty straightforward. But make sure that you have the blazon of filter that's to exist cleaned instead of replaced. Cleanable air filters will typically have a plastic frame and a metallic mesh grill. Replace filters usually have a sparse cardboard frame and a white mesh polyester or cotton center. And here'due south how to change a Lennox filter:
1. Turn off the power to the HVAC organisation
First, turn off the HVAC system at the thermostat. You tin as well turn it off at the circuit breaker.
2. Locate and inspect the filter
Next, locate the filter housing surface area for your system. This volition typically exist located near the furnace in the front console or a split filter housing compartment. Refer to your user's guide to find it. Once you observe it, inspect the filter to determine if it needs to be cleaned.
3. Vacuum the air filter
Side by side, take a small handheld vacuum or a vacuum with a hose attachment and manually clean the filter. Be certain to remove all dirt and droppings from the mesh grill, and pay special attention to the corner areas where it accumulates the most.
If there is simply a pocket-sized amount of clay in the filter, wipe it off with a clean cloth. Notwithstanding, if the filter needs a more thorough cleaning, proceed to the next steps.
iv. Wash the air filter
Adjacent, take the filter out back and spray information technology with a water hose with a nozzle attachment. Be sure to keep the nozzle at to the lowest degree 8 to 10 inches away from information technology so that you lot don't want to damage the mesh grill. If you don't take a water hose, you can as well clean the filter in your kitchen sink or bathtub.
Fill the sink or bathtub with warm water and about1/4 tbsp of regular dish soap. Allow the filter for nearly 5 to vii minutes.
Next, take a sponge or cloth and remove whatever dirt and debris and go over the filter. Next, rinse the filter past running it under the absurd water and and then milkshake it to help get rid of backlog water. Lastly, let the filter air dry out for about fifteen to 20 minutes before placing it dorsum in its housing.
How do I reset my AC after changing the filter?
The easiest and quickest way to reset your air conditioner after changing the filter is to flip the breaker switch corresponding to the air conditioner or HVAC unit. Before irresolute the filter, flip the switch to the "Off" position to plough off the unit of measurement.
And afterward changing the filter, flip it back to the "On" position to restore the ability to the air conditioner. Think that doing so may too erase whatsoever temperature or "Auto" settings on your thermostat, so you may want to note this before performing the reset.
